Their last concert, in December (Handel’s “Messiah”) was a major success, with over 1,000 members in the audience, to see this multi-cultural performance, and it received great media reviews.
Camarata will be performing Faure’s “Requiem”, Durufle’s “Requiem” and Rheinberger’s “Stabat Mater”. The music is lovely, and the choir has been working very hard on it!
The Camarata Music Company aims to provide an opportunity for people, both Korean and foreigners, to perform beautiful classical music together. With the lack of performance opportunities within Korea, we aim to provide an avenue for classical musicians to perform, hone in on their musical technique, build repertoire, and perform. With performers from many nationalities, we hope to bring many different experiences from people of many different cultures. We also wish to provide more opportunities for the public to hear classical performances, and experience collaborative performances of people from many different nationalities. CMC is also trying to raise money to establish a music program in local orphanages and low-income areas. Part of the proceeds go to this project.
